Transaction 2c64ce6923ca3e64a062b8ce3ed5fc84df1d667dfda35b71d65aa36d883b77a4
1 Input
1 Output
-
2c64ce6923ca3e64a062b8ce3ed5fc84df1d667dfda35b71d65aa36d883b77a4:0
- value
- 11642371
- script pubkey
- OP_0 OP_PUSHBYTES_20 25dda134f3e53eaa62bfe4a77834c8c18cad3160
- address
- bc1qyhw6zd8nu5l25c4lujnhsdxgcxx26vtql489r0